> Wade Minter wrote:
> > 1) I'd like each new message to the list to go to the archive. I tried
> > setting up an alias in the majordomo aliases file that read:
> >
> > /usr/local/bin/hypermail -i -u -d /home/html/lists/list-name/
> >
> > But I got an error about not being able to open a lock file, even though
> > the directory was owned by "majordomo".
>
> I'm not familiar enough with administering majordomo to answer this directly, but a simple way to debug such permission problems (assuming you have root access) is to set permissions wide open (777), send a test message, and see what you get. Perhaps the owner needs to be "daemon" rather than "majordomo"?
